781
A LARGE QIANGJIN AND TIANQI
POLYCHROME AND GILT-LACQUER
LOBED ‘DRAGON’ BOX AND COVER
18TH CENTURY
The cover is decorated with a central full-face fve-clawed dragon
surrounded by four further fve-clawed dragons within a scalloped
border decorated with key fret. Each of the sixteen lobes of the cover
encloses a dragon above a narrow border of bats and clouds, which
is repeated on the box, and the lobes of the box enclose rocks amidst
crashing waves.
17æ in. (45.7 cm.) diam.
$4,000-6,000
PROVENANCE
Mr. J. S. Gillen Collection.
The Art Institute of Chicago, accessioned in 1959.
